Today, Galatasaray will face Kayserispor at the RAMS Park in the Turkish Super Lig. Having gone winless in their last seven league matches, the hosts experienced another setback on Thursday with a 1-1 draw. Kerem Demirbay opened the scoring in the first half, but Bengali-Fodé Koita leveled the score for Sivasspor from the penalty spot in the 86th minute. Compounding their challenges, Kerem Aktürkoğlu’s late red card has rendered him unavailable for the upcoming match due to suspension.
The visitors have also faced a string of poor results, enduring four consecutive defeats. In their recent match, they suffered a 4-1 loss to Fatih Karagumruk, with Aylton Boa Morte netting the lone consolation goal in the first half.
Despite the draw, the hosts maintain their position in second place on the league table. However, league leaders Fenerbahce have widened the gap to a two-point lead after a commanding 7-1 victory on Wednesday. In contrast, the visitors have slipped to seventh place following their defeat to Fatih.
Galatasaray vs Kayserispor Head To Head
Galatasaray and Kayserispor have a long and interesting head-to-head history, with Galatasaray holding the clear advantage:
Overall:
- Matches: 40
- Galatasaray wins: 23 (57.89%)
- Kayserispor wins: 4 (7.89%)
- Draws: 13 (34.21%)
Recent form:
- Last 5 matches: Galatasaray won 3, drew 2, lost 0
- Last 5 matches: Kayserispor won 3, lost 2
Interesting stats:
- Galatasaray has scored a total of 84 goals in these matches, while Kayserispor has scored 30.
- Galatasaray averages 2.1 goals per game against Kayserispor, while Kayserispor averages 0.74 goals per game against Galatasaray.
- Over 76% of the matches between these two teams have seen at least 2 goals scored.
Galatasaray vs Kayserispor Team News
Galatasaray
Galatasaray manager Okan Buruk will be without Mauro Icardi, who is sidelined with an eyebrow fracture, and Sérgio Oliveira, nursing a chest injury. Additionally, Hakim Ziyech is suspended and unavailable for the upcoming match.
It is anticipated that Cimbom might adopt a 4-2-3-1 formation, featuring N. Fernando Muslera, Ali Turap Bülbül, Victor Nelsson, Abdlkerim Bardakci, Kazimcan Karatas, Kerem Demirbay, Lucas Torreira, Wilfried Zaha, Dries Mertens, Baris Yilmaz, and Halil Dervisoglu.
Kayserispor
Kayserispor manager Recep Uçar is grappling with several availability issues, as both Julian Jeanvier (unknown injury) and Anthony Uzodimma (unknown injury) are unavailable for selection. Additionally, Carlos Mané and Julian Jeanvier are ruled out due to suspension.
Anadolu Yıldızı is likely to adopt a 4-2-3-1 formation, with the anticipated lineup featuring Bilal Bayazit, Gökhan Sazdagi, Arif Kocaman, Dimitris Kolovetsios, Hasan Ali Kaldirim, Kartal Yilmaz, Ali Karimi, Aylton Boa Morte, Stephane Bahoken, Yaw Ackah, and Mame Baba Thiam.
